David Ralph Spence
Hamilton, Ontario
Registration of Arms
February 15, 2002
Vol. IV, p. 197
Click on each image to enlarge. The blazon and symbolism for each element will accompany the enlarged image.
Blazon
Arms
Or a lion rampant Gules within a bordure Vert, over all a bend nebuly Sable, in dexter chief a canton voided Gules;
Motto
JUBILATE DEO;
Symbolism
Arms
Not available.
Motto
This Latin phrase is the opening of Psalm 100 and is translated as “Make a joyful noise onto the Lord.”
